Transaction 64adeb1574a65716fa52b1521b9162604696061fffb9bb38be87575198053d23
2 Input
2 Outputs
- 64adeb1574a65716fa52b1521b9162604696061fffb9bb38be87575198053d23:0
- 64adeb1574a65716fa52b1521b9162604696061fffb9bb38be87575198053d23:1
value 74526
address 1BiZDaWp9BtBnC1jsC4ssinf4RqkLx3h5d
value 3300000
address 3AM4KmzcRBYU8Fqg4dEbW5eVxgqvhwnFXG